您好,登錄后才能下訂單哦!
JQuery層級選擇器
1 全選擇器 $("*")
又名*選擇器,在JQuery中選擇文檔頁面中的元素,通配符*給所有元素設(shè)置默認(rèn)邊距
2 在.getElementsByTagName()傳遞*可以獲取所有元素
3 getElementById的兼容性
getElementById的參數(shù)在IE8及較低的版本中不區(qū)分大小寫
IE8及較低的版本,瀏覽器不支持getElementByClassName
IE會將注釋節(jié)點(diǎn)實(shí)現(xiàn)為元素,在IE中調(diào)用getElementByTagName會包含注釋節(jié)點(diǎn)
IE7及較低的版本中和表單元素中,getElementById會選擇第一個(gè)元素
4 層級選擇器
處理節(jié)點(diǎn)中的子元素、后代元素、兄弟元素和相鄰元素這種關(guān)系
5 層級選擇器的區(qū)別
子選擇器 $("parent>child") 選擇所有指定“parent”元素中指定的child直接子元素
后代選擇器 $("ancestor descendant") 選擇給定的祖先元素的所有后代元素
相鄰兄弟選擇器 $("prev+next") 選擇所有緊接在prev元素后的next元素
一般兄弟選擇器 $("prev~silblings") 匹配prev元素之后的所有兄弟元素,具有相同的父元素,并匹配過濾 siblings選擇器
6 層級選擇器都有一個(gè)參考節(jié)點(diǎn)
7 后代選擇器包括子選擇器的選擇的內(nèi)容
8 一般兄弟選擇器包含相鄰兄弟選擇的內(nèi)容
9 相鄰兄弟選擇器和一般兄弟選擇器所選擇到的元素,必須在同一個(gè)父元素
免責(zé)聲明:本站發(fā)布的內(nèi)容(圖片、視頻和文字)以原創(chuàng)、轉(zhuǎn)載和分享為主,文章觀點(diǎn)不代表本網(wǎng)站立場,如果涉及侵權(quán)請聯(lián)系站長郵箱:is@yisu.com進(jìn)行舉報(bào),并提供相關(guān)證據(jù),一經(jīng)查實(shí),將立刻刪除涉嫌侵權(quán)內(nèi)容。